Battle of Alamance

The militia under Royal Governor Tryon defeated the Regulators at this point, May 16, 1771.

Marker is on NC Highway 62 South, on the left when traveling south.

Battle of Alamance

Here was fought (I) on May 16, 1771, the Battle of Alamance. Opposing forces were colonial militia, mainly from the eastern part of the province, commanded by Governor William Tryon, and a band of frontier dwellers known as Regulators, who ...
